> I am interested in a SQL interface to Postgres instead of the PostQuel
> included with the package. Does anybody know of such a layer on the Net,
> which can be modified to fit Postgres. Thanks.
There is an SQL-version of Postgres called Postgres95. Postgres95 is
derived from the last official release (4.2) of POSTGRES. We replace
Postquel with SQL and also remove some features that do not work. The
code size has been reduced by 25% and it runs about 30-50% faster compared
with v4.2 (on the Wisconsin Benchmark).
Unfortunately, this is a pet project of mine and Jolly Chen and we don't have
a scheduled release date. However, if anyone is interested, we will be
happy to provide a you copy.
Postgres95 has been tested on Alpha (OSF 2.1, 3.0), DECStation (Ultrix 4.4),
SPARC (SunOS 4.1.3), SPARC (Solaris 2.4), HP 9000/700 (HPUX 9.0). An NT
port is in the works.
